Frequently Asked Questions about Glendale
How much are Studio apartments in Glendale?
There are currently 3,218 Studio Apartments in Glendale with rent ranges from $1,395 to $4,166 with an average price of $2,322.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Glendale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Glendale ranges from $1,550 to $8,216 with an average monthly rent of $2,736.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Glendale c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Glendale range from $1,970 to $15,921.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,575.
How expensive are Glendale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 651 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Glendale on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,250 to $26,596 - averaging $4,995 for the location.
